Key Responsibilities

Quality Engineering

  • Process Improvement: Design, implement, and audit quality control systems and inspection plans for incoming, in-process, and finished goods.
  • Root-Cause Analysis: Lead investigations into internal non-conformances and customer returns using structured problem-solving methodologies (e.g., 5 Whys, 8D, Fishbone diagrams).
  • Documentation & Compliance: Author and update Standard Operating Procedures (SOPs), Quality Manuals.
  • Quality: Collaboration with all areas to evaluate internal / external / supplier corrective action requests (OSARS) and ensure timely and effective implementations of corrective actions to prevent recurrence.
  • Data Analysis: Track and analyze quality metrics (scrap rates, defect types) to identify trends and present actionable data to management.


Quality Lead

  • Advanced Metrology: Perform complex, high-precision inspections on first-article parts, prototypes, and critical production runs using CMM (Coordinate Measuring Machines), optical comparators, micrometers, and calipers.
  • Team Leadership: Provide technical support and coordinate quality technician team daily schedules, inspection tasks, department assignments to ensure testing throughput matches production timelines.
  • Calibration Management: Oversee the calibration schedule and database for all plant measurement gages and inspection equipment, ensuring compliance with ISO standards.
  • Continuous Improvement: Serve as the facilitator of the continuous improvement system and team to drive organizational changes and improvement suggestions.
  • ISO internal Auditor: function as a lead auditor for ISO 9001-ISO 14001 for internal compliance to the standards.

About Gleason Corporation

Gleason Corporation is a global leader in the technology of gearing. The company designs, manufactures and services a wide range of high-performance, high-precision gears and gear systems for automotive, aerospace, energy, mining, construction, and other industrial markets. Gleason’s products include gear cutting machines, gear grinding machines, gear inspection machines, gear hobs, gear shapers, gear shaving machines, and gear honing machines. The company also provides a range of aftermarket services, including spare parts, field service, and training. Gleason has manufacturing operations in the United States, Germany, Switzerland, India, China, and Japan, and sales and service offices in more than 50 countries.
